Circle of Hope Girls Ranch, a non-profit organization based in Texas, has been at the center of controversy recently following a series of legal claims filed by survivors. The ranch, established with the aim of providing a safe haven and therapeutic environment for at-risk girls, has faced allegations of physical and emotional abuse, leading to a wave of lawsuits. These claims have shed light on potential misconduct within the facility, prompting concerned individuals to come forward and share their stories.
Survivors allege that while residing at the ranch, they were subjected to harsh disciplinary measures, inadequate medical care, and psychological manipulation. The Circle of Hope Girls Ranch lawsuit argues that the organization failed to uphold its duty of care, resulting in severe emotional distress and long-lasting trauma for the victims. As the number of complaints grows, authorities are investigating the ranch’s practices, underscoring the urgency of addressing these critical issues within what was once considered a haven for vulnerable youth.
